这就是一个最基本的冒泡排序, for(int i = 0; i 这就是一个最基本的冒泡排序,for(int i = 0; i s[j] ) {//判断当前位置是值和后一个位置的值,如果大于就换位。
数组类:Array类提供了排序的方法sort();直接排序输出 java数组操作提供了一个排序工具。String[]str=[1,2,3];Arrays.sort(str);还有不明白的可以查。
有选择、插入、冒泡等算法。 一般常考的的冒泡算法 仅限初学者了解java算法也可以直接调用 sort的方法 Array 提供的堆方法 java数组操作提供了一个。
package com.wind;import java.util.Random;public class RandomSortNumbers { /** * 随机产生一个长度为10的一。
public class MaoPao { public static void main(String args[]) { int[] arr={2,1,3,4,6,5,7。
java多维数组的定义是和c不一样的java的数组定义是在数组中放数组比如这样 int [2][]i 这样一个数组其实和int[2] i ;i[0]=new int[2];i[1]=new int..。
在Java中只有一维数组。二维数组本质上也是一维数组,只是数组中的每一个元素都指向了另一个一维数组而已。因此各位的个数可以不一样。其实java中没。
是 Arrays.sort(a); 吧给你看源码============= 是 Arrays.sort(a); 吧给你看源码=============
JDK里的Array.sort方法是基于快速排序算法的,参考https://docs.oracle.com/javase/7/docs/api/java/util/Arrays.html,但是这个算法。
按照升序排列,如果对于实现了comparable接口的类来说,则是在执行int compareTo(Object o)方法,返回为1的放在后面,如A类实现了comparable接口,A类有a1,a2两。
猜猜你还想问: | ||
---|---|---|
java对数组进行排序 | java数组从大到小排序 | java二维数组排序 |
java数组移除一个元素 | string字符串转为数组 | java中数组排序方法 |
java往数组添加元素 | string类型比较大小 | 返回首页 |
回顶部 |